Job description

The Sedation Nurse provides advance nursing assessment, care and documentation of patient status during their procedure, inclusive of but not limited to the administration of medications, providing patient comfort, support, awareness and education. The Nurse performs these responsibilities pre-procedurally, while procedure is in progress, and post-procedurally. As a Sedation Nurse, the Nurse provides conscious or moderate sedation during invasive procedures.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
  • Provides advance nursing assessment pre-procedurally, while procedure is in progress and post-procedurally. Identifies and interprets subtle and early indicators of crisis situations and intervenes.
  • Provides conscious or moderate sedation under physician supervision for the performance of procedures in the procedure room.
  • Provides monitoring pre-procedurally, intra-procedurally and post-procedurally of blood pressure, ECG, oxygen saturation, capnography, IV solutions and contrast materials.
  • Primarily responsible for keeping a personal watch on the patient's condition. Seeing to it that the room and the patient is prepared for the procedure. Provides the physician and scrub person with supplies and equipment as needed.
  • Responsible for maintaining inventory and stock necessary supplies in assigned area.
  • Screens patient's medical history and identifies information that may impact care and communicates any concerns to the provider.
  • Provides proper informed consent sessions prior to procedure.
  • Performs laboratory testing.
  • Performs IV's when needed.
  • Accurately administers, documents, and accounts for all ordered and indicated medications.
  • Monitors and assesses patients during conscious or moderate sedation.
  • Documents all patient encounters clearly, accurately, completely, and efficiently.
  • Provides case management and follow-up for patients.
  • Identifies events that qualify for an incident reporting and notify management when encountered while completing/submitting required documentation.
  • Adheres to and ensure compliance with OSHA, CLIA, Joint Commission/AAAHC, CDC, State, Board of Pharmacy regulations, and Company sedation policies/procedures.
  • Assists with emergency care.
  • Maintains the integrity of emergency equipment.
  • Assists with administrative duties as needed.
  • Demonstrates exemplary customer service that respects and honors all people.
  • May be required to perform the essential duties and responsibilities of a staff RN, as needed.
  • Checks work e-mail on a regular basis throughout the workday.
  • Participate in and complete all required trainings and in-services.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
